Web17 feb. 2024 · How the Death of Gomburza Influenced History In the end, the three priests were killed in Bagumbayan (now Rizal Park) by garrote, and they were buried in Paco Park in unmarked graves. Their deaths were by no means small events at the time. The ilustrado class was furious and demanded an explanation and reforms. Web26 apr. 2024 · The execution left a profound effect on many Filipinos; José Rizal, the national hero, would dedicate his novel Noli Me Tangere to their memory. Web20 aug. 2013 · Marcelo H. del Pilar. The martyrdom of GOMBURZA was a turning point in the history of the Philippines. In February 17, 1872, Fathers Mariano Gomez, Jose Burgos and Jocinto Zamora (Gomburza), all Filipino priest, was executed by the Spanish colonizers on charges of subversion. Web3 apr. 2024 · The execution of the three Filipino priests known as the GOMBURZA affected the young Rizals way of thinking. But, it was in Europe where Rizals mind was developed to the fullest towards liberalism. While in Europe, Rizal had the chance to freely express his liberal ideas to the fullest without fear of persecution or imprisonment.
